ABSTRACT:
There is disclosed a refrigerant cycle apparatus capable of avoiding occurrence of an abnormal rise in a pressure on a high-pressure side in advance, comprising: a throttling mechanism including a first capillary tube, and a second capillary tube which is connected in parallel to the first capillary tube and whose flow path resistance is smaller than that of the first capillary tube; and a valve device for controlling refrigerant circulation into the first and second capillary tubes, so that a refrigerant is passed into the second capillary tube at the time of starting of a compressor.
